Havana to Los Angeles by Air freight

The quickest way to get from Havana to Los Angeles by plane will take about 1 day 13h and departs from José Martí International Airport (HAV) and arrives into Long Beach Airport (Daugherty Field) (LGB). There are flights departing every 4-6 weeks on this route. United Airlines is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with flights departing every 4-6 weeks.

Havana to Los Angeles by Container ship

The quickest way to get from Havana to Los Angeles by ship will take about 13 days 9h and departs from Mariel (CUMAR) and arrives into Jacksonville (USJAX). There are vessels departing every 1-2 weeks on this route. BG Freight is one of the carriers that operates regular services on this route with vessels departing every 1-2 weeks.
